Output afdac1ba943c26cfb93e16029e01c4147378a59115e7aaaaf5e1e9852f8e847b:1

value
3791480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12401059c1a566420f268b76a67ef9aab3cad75e OP_EQUAL
address
33MWqES2ftyFrsgtYRHUTdq88XWexBM1k4
transaction
afdac1ba943c26cfb93e16029e01c4147378a59115e7aaaaf5e1e9852f8e847b
spent
true